3 Staff 4/6 4/6 4/7 4/14 4/16 4/26 4/27 4/30 Rachelle Steffen Alyssa Meyer Casey Hackel Nancy Mandl Lisa Rumsey Harlean Berning Jade Salmen LaWanda Novotny Residents 4/7 4/9 4/13 4/23 4/24 4/28 Norman Bohl Lenice Frank Linda Czarnek Lois Nielsen Terrill Bailey Arlyn Went *Please note that this list may not be all inclusive as some people have denied SHC authorization to publish their names Pitch Winners 3/1 Gerald, Norman, Linda, LaVern 3/8 Gerald, Norman, LaVern COMING IN /15 Gerald, LaVern 3/22 Gerald, Norman, Linda, LaVern New Medicare cards with new numbers. Medicare is removing Social Security numbers from Medicare cards to prevent fraud, fight identity theft and keep taxpayer dollars safe. Cards will be mailed between April 2018-April They will automatically be mailed to you. IF you get a call about the new cards Hang Up!!! No one from Medicare will be calling you about this. - All the churches, groups, and individuals that sponsor & assist with Bingo. - All the residents that volunteer and put together newsletters. - All the volunteers that assist with chapel & communion. - All the pastoral staff that visit our residents and/or conduct services and communion at the facility. - All the wonderful entertainers who volunteer to provide entertainment in our facility. 5 Norma Besmer Norma Besmer was born March 14, 1925 to Arthur and Minnie Besmer. She was born in Wisner. Norma is the eldest of three girls. Norma s sisters names: Theresa Wegner and the late Wilma Butterfield. Norma attended grade school which was 1-8 grades at Country School District 11, and attended high school for 1 year in Wisner. Norma is especially close to her sister Theresa and her niece Marlene that takes care of her. Her nephews are also very important in her life. Norma has lived in either Wisner or Stanton her whole life. Norma worked on the family farm milking the cows by hand and driving the tractor. She also worked at the Stanton Health Center in dietary for 24 years. Some of Norma s hobbies are that she enjoys baking, doing crafts and gardening. One of her talents is cooking and baking from scratch. Some of the interesting stories that Norma remembers are going to the fair each year with her family. She states, It was our vacation. Gardening, canning and freezing food are some of her fondest memories. She also remembers having to butcher meat from the animals on the farm to feed the family. Later in life Norma states that she took care of her parents where they lived on the farm until they moved into town. Congratulations Norma!!
